Red-hot cryptocurrency ethereum flash crashed on Wedneday afternoon, but has recouped all of those losses. The cryptocurrecny tumbled from about $296 a coin to a low of $13 in a matter of minutes. The entire decline cannot be seen on the chart because it is a one-minute chart, and doesn't display every tick. It has snapped back up to it's pre-flash crash level. Ethereum is up about 3,601% so far in 2017.
